Lonely Planet review

The French chose this location for their army barracks because of its strategic view of the plateau west of the city and the St Charles River, both which could easily feed enemy soldiers into Québec City. English soldiers moved in after the British conquest of New France. The English soldiers left in 1871 and it was changed into a ammunition factory for the Canadian army.

The factory operated until 1964 and thousands of Canadians worked there during the World Wars. Now you can visit the Officers' Quarters and the Dauphine Redoubt where guides greet you in character (ie the garrison's cook) and give you the scoop on life in the barracks. There's also a huge model of Québec City in the old Arsenal Foundry.
